What Is Easy Mentalism Mind Control?
Mentalism is a performing art where the practitioner appears to have extraordinary
mental abilities—like reading minds, predicting future events, or influencing decisions.
The term “easy mentalism mind control” refers to beginner-friendly methods that don’t
require complex equipment or years of training but still create the awe-inspiring effect of
controlling the mind.
At its core, mentalism is about observation, suggestion, and misdirection. It’s less about
supernatural powers and more about understanding human behavior, body language, and
the quirks of the human mind.
The Psychology Behind Mentalism
To truly grasp easy mentalism mind control 101, it helps to understand some
psychological principles that mentalists use:
**Cold reading:** Making general statements that seem personal or specific by
reading subtle cues.
**The power of suggestion:** Planting ideas in the audience’s mind through
language or gestures.
**Priming:** Influencing choices by subtly exposing people to certain stimuli.
**Selective attention:** Guiding the audience’s focus so they miss the “secret”
moves.
**Confirmation bias:** Encouraging the audience to remember hits and forget
misses, reinforcing the illusion.
Understanding these principles helps you realize that mentalism is as much about the
audience’s interpretation as it is about your performance.

1. The Psychological Force
One of the simplest and most effective methods to “control” someone’s choice is through
the psychological force. This is a technique where you subtly influence a participant to
pick a particular item, number, or card without them realizing it.
For example, if you want someone to pick the number 7, you might say, “Think of a
number between 1 and 10. Don’t choose 1 or 10, but something right in the middle.” Most
people will naturally gravitate toward 7 because it feels like a random yet commonly
chosen number.
2. The Power of Suggestion in Speech
Words have immense power. Mentalists use carefully crafted phrases that guide thoughts
without being overt. For instance, instead of asking, “Pick a card,” you might say, “Focus
on one card in the deck, maybe your favorite number or something that stands out.” This
plants a seed in the mind, nudging them toward a predictable choice.
3. Reading Microexpressions
Facial expressions reveal a lot about what people are thinking or feeling—even when they
try to hide it. By paying attention to slight changes—like a twitch, a blink, or a fleeting
smile—you can guess what card they picked or what number they’re thinking of.
This skill takes practice but becomes easier with time. Watching videos of people or
practicing with friends can sharpen your sensitivity to these cues.

Psychological Principles Underpinning Mentalism
Understanding the psychological foundation is crucial for anyone studying easy mentalism
mind control 101. Techniques such as the use of cognitive biases, priming, and suggestion
are pivotal. For instance, the confirmation bias allows mentalists to frame outcomes in
ways that reinforce the participant’s belief in their supposed “mind-reading” abilities.
Similarly, priming involves subtly exposing participants to stimuli that influence their later
choices without conscious awareness.
Additionally, the concept of cold reading plays a significant role. This method involves
making high-probability guesses and interpreting body language and verbal cues to
appear as if the mentalist knows more than they actually do. When combined with
effective storytelling and misdirection, cold reading can produce surprisingly convincing
results.

Comparing Easy Mentalism Mind Control to Other Forms of
Psychological Influence
It is important to differentiate mentalism from other related disciplines such as hypnosis,
neuro-linguistic programming (NLP), and traditional magic. While hypnosis aims to induce
altered states of consciousness and NLP focuses on communication strategies for
behavioral change, mentalism primarily relies on illusion and cognitive manipulation to
create the appearance of supernatural abilities.
Easy mentalism mind control 101 shares some overlapping tools with these fields but is
distinct in its purpose and presentation. For example, unlike hypnosis, mentalism does not
require formal induction or deep suggestibility; instead, it leverages everyday
psychological tendencies. Moreover, from an ethical standpoint, mentalists often
emphasize entertainment and respect for participants, whereas some psychological
influence techniques may be applied in therapeutic or commercial contexts with different
intentions.
